I logged a ticket with Skyfire a while ago and got a response today that they think they've fixed to issue. I just logged in to my guitartricks acct with my ipad2 and downloaded one of the kryptonite videos and....IT PLAYED!!!!!!

Hopefully, it works for all vids.

The one piece of advice I was given by Skyfire was to use the the desktop option when offered to choose between it and ipad modes. That came up when I first started the Skyfire browser

If you have Skyfire on your ipad, it might be worth trying.

The solution is not totally elegant, but seems to work pretty well. we'll see if it works for all vids.
